Transaction 93e80da9ea661989104d862107933ece2bc7329cf773a73eb1174e18134f91bc

3 Input
2 Outputs
  • 93e80da9ea661989104d862107933ece2bc7329cf773a73eb1174e18134f91bc:0
  • value  20175
    address  1E3s8D9c9bM4axJ7D1zwcrvNdDTiSXftvz
  • 93e80da9ea661989104d862107933ece2bc7329cf773a73eb1174e18134f91bc:1
  • value  809955
    address  38VturMGFRCeL5pD4XEmztzDQ5cFbePvFo